The Engine
Under the hood of the 1997 Toyota RAV4 Automatic is a 2.0-liter, four-cylinder engine that delivers 120 horsepower. This engine is paired with a four-speed automatic transmission, making it easy to shift gears without any hassle. The RAV4 also comes with all-wheel drive, giving you extra traction and stability on the road.
One of the best things about the RAV4's engine is its fuel efficiency. With an EPA rating of up to 22 mpg in the city and 27 mpg on the highway, this SUV won't break the bank at the gas pump. Plus, its compact size makes it easy to maneuver in tight spaces and park in small spots.
The Interior
Step inside the 1997 Toyota RAV4 Automatic and you'll be greeted with a spacious and comfortable interior. The front seats are supportive and adjustable, while the rear seats can be folded down to create extra cargo space. The RAV4 also comes with air conditioning, power windows and locks, and a CD player as standard features.
If you're looking for even more luxury, you can opt for the L package, which adds leather upholstery, a power sunroof, and a premium sound system. No matter which package you choose, you'll love the RAV4's simple and intuitive dashboard and easy-to-use controls.
The Safety Features
Safety is always a top priority when it comes to buying a car, and the 1997 Toyota RAV4 Automatic has plenty of features to keep you and your passengers safe. The RAV4 comes standard with dual airbags, anti-lock brakes, and daytime running lights. You can also opt for the L package, which adds side airbags and a security system.
Overall, the RAV4 earned high marks for safety in its time, with a four-star rating from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ration. Its compact size also makes it easy to maneuver and avoid accidents on the road.
